Ticket: Vault locked — Corbel payments service. Integration tests against the Nettlepay sandbox are flaky; about one in five runs fails on settlement callbacks. Suspect the test vault auto-locked after repeated bad token reads. New contractor: don't rerun the suite until the vault is unlocked, or you'll extend the lockout. Unlocking the test vault requires the recovery passphrase noted below.

strongbox words: gilmir-briion-oliok-eliion

# Build Provenance: Surveyor Offline Mode

This page records the exact artifact powering offline sync in the Pathgleam field-survey app. On-call: before investigating any offline-queue incident, confirm the device fleet is on the pinned build, since older builds used an incompatible queue schema. The provenance attestation for the current pinned release appears below.

pipeline stamp: htk21_cc68b8e00e3cb5ca75ae8

Hello,

As part of closing out the memory-leak incident in the Ferngate image cache, we are rotating all credentials that the cache process held in memory during the affected window. Heap dumps collected for debugging were stored for nine days and may have contained the thumbnail-service token in plaintext, so out of caution we are treating it as exposed. Dumps have been purged and retention shortened to 24 hours. The replacement key for the thumbnail service is below for your records.

app token of kagap-yajop = qvz23-Mve4LTlnEhGaNdnuR8j58LD

Alert: StormRelay fan-out lag exceeded threshold. StormRelay distributes weather alerts to regional subscriber queues; this fires when end-to-end delivery latency passes 90 seconds for five consecutive minutes. Usual causes: a stuck partition in the fan-out broker or a regional queue hitting its rate cap. Do not restart the broker blindly — drain it first or alerts get dropped. Triage steps, dashboards, and the drain procedure are on the internal page below.

dashboard of yahaf-kawep = https://grafana.nelvrocorp.internal/spaces/projects/spaces/364313bfe15e

Night-shift staff: Floor 4 of the Tellhaven Building opens this week. After 21:00, access is via the rear stairwell only; the lifts are locked out overnight during the settling period. Complete a walk-through of the new floor once per shift and log it. The stairwell keypad accepts the code below.

badge for yahop-fawep: bdg-XBKXI-68071